Will welterweight king Georges St-Pierre (pictured) successfully defend his throne for the ninth consecutive time this weekend at UFC 167? Can Johny Hendricks possibly dethrone GSP with one of his patented left haymakers?
According to the Gambling Gods, the prior is much more likely to happen than the latter.
St-Pierre is nearly a 3-1 odds-on favorite to retain his title and solidify his spot as the planet’s baddest 170-pounder in bare feet.
Hendricks, meanwhile, checks in as just over a 2-1 underdog against the most decorated welterweight champion in UFC history.
MGM Grand Garden Arena in Las Vegas, Nevada hosts Saturday’s show.
